Key veteran benefits in Washington include: No state income tax on any income; Property tax exemption for disabled veterans; Free Discover Pass for state parks (100% disability). State benefits are administered by the Washington Department of Veterans Affairs (1-800-562-2308); federal VA claims are handled through the Seattle VA Regional Office.

Address: 1102 Quince St SE, Olympia, WA 98501
The Washington Department of Veterans Affairs serves veterans and their families by providing assistance with benefits, long-term care, and veteran-related programs.

The Seattle VA Regional Office (915 2nd Ave, Seattle, WA 98174) serves Washington for federal VA claims. Phone: 1-800-827-1000.
